Akshay Singh is the new area director of sales, marketing and revenue – South Pacific at InterContinental Hotels Group (IHG) South Pacific. Picture: SUPPLIED

The newly appointed area director of sales, marketing and revenue – South Pacific at InterContinental Hotels Group (IHG) South Pacific will be responsible for leading the commercial team to drive performance and produce excellent outcomes across IHG’s four properties in the South Pacific.

The InterContinental Hotels Group (IHG) Hotels and Resorts in Fiji yesterday announced the appointment of Akshay Singh as the new director.

A press release from the resort said Mr Singh was an experienced professional with more than 14 years of knowledge in commercial roles in the hotel sector and directing various teams in sales and marketing in regional settings.

“I am excited to be a part of the IHG family. The top-tier InterContinental brand redefines premium luxury, with Holiday Inn being an iconic brand that is the world’s most recognized hospitality brand.

“In my stint here, I will work alongside the dynamic Commercial team to make IHG Hotels in South Pacific lead the way for commercial success as we increase our footprint in Fiji and the Pacific,” said Mr Singh.

He joined IHG from the position of Cluster Commercial Manager with Hilton – looking after the DoubleTree by Hilton Perth Northbridge and Hilton Garden Inn Albany.

He was also the group director of Sales & Marketing for Raffe Hotels & Resorts in Nadi, Fiji overseeing Plantation Island Resort, Lomani Island Resort, and Fiji Gateway Hotel.

Lachlan Walker, Area general – South Pacific, IHG, said: “We are extremely thrilled and excited to have Akshay join the IHG team in the South Pacific.

His key areas of competence include creating and implementing successful sales and marketing strategies, ensuring focused guest satisfaction, excelling in revenue targets, and tracking financial success for optimized performance.

His fondness for resort hotels sparks from his love for Fiji and the authenticity of Fijian hospitality that is unmatched worldwide”.

He said Mr Singh’s proven commercial and revenue experience extended to roles prior; Group General Manager – Sales & Marketing with Pacific Resort Rarotonga, Pacific Resort Aitutaki, and Te Manava Luxury Villas & Spa, Pacific Resort Hotel Group in Rarotonga, Cook Islands, as well as with Flight Centre Travel Group for over five years.

Mr Singh holds a Diploma of Commerce, Bachelor of Commerce in Marketing & Accounting, and a Master’s Certificate in Hospitality Management.
